Evas GL: Fix failing make check test case 40/52240/2
authorJoogab Yun <joogab.yun@samsung.com>
Fri, 20 Nov 2015 05:59:11 +0000 (14:59 +0900)
committerjoogab yun <joogab.yun@samsung.com>
Wed, 25 Nov 2015 06:15:41 +0000 (22:15 -0800)
commitf6d94512c67761358a4651de56f59b50ad6a875e
tree0e855d7151f23dfb6dd19903ac399021a7ccdbde
parentffca1be7145f76bc8972c40dbb38861df7acfa28
Evas GL: Fix failing make check test case

The version field was not properly set for GLES 1 and 3 (but not tested),
double free() could happen on the API structs, and empty API structs
could be returned.

From cc4b54ec0a69c43f5163addbb6a4f4a6615cb8c0 Mon Sep 17 00:00:00 2001
From: Jean-Philippe Andre <jp.andre@samsung.com>

Change-Id: Ic4944f5b87743fd0e4f2a8a37a87a4e3df69dd5e
src/modules/evas/engines/gl_common/evas_gl_api.c
src/modules/evas/engines/gl_common/evas_gl_api_gles1.c
src/modules/evas/engines/gl_common/evas_gl_core.c
src/modules/evas/engines/software_generic/evas_engine.c